Boeing Technology Innovation-Europe is seeking Experienced Systems Safety Engineer, reporting to the Manager of Model Based Safety and Platform Systems from our offices in Madrid, Spain. The System Safety Engineer will be part of the Digital Engineering (DE) Innovation Hub, a global initiative with the mission of supporting Boeing’s transition to Digital Engineering. The selected candidate will focus on the development, deployment, and execution of system safety analysis, product security analysis and solutions using advanced model-based approaches.

Position Responsibilities: 

  • Providing safety analysis and product security expertise to program stakeholders and leadership 

  • Utilize Model Based Engineering/Digital Engineering tools to analyze architectures/designs and develop safety deliverables

  • Conduct research in the area of systems engineering, systems safety and product security, with emphasis in Model Based Safety Analysis (MBSA), Product Security Engineering and Model Based Systems Engineering (MBSE) processes, methods, training and tools

 

Basic Qualifications (Required Skills/Experience): 

  • Bachelor of Science degree from an accredited course of study in engineering, engineering technology (includes manufacturing engineering technology), chemistry, physics, mathematics, data science, or computer science

  • Minimum of 3 years’ relevant experience in Systems Safety, Product Security and/or Systems Engineering

  • Experience with ARP4761A, DO-326/DO-356, ARP4754B, MIL-STD-882E or similar 

  • Fluent in both verbal and written English  

  • Able to travel both domestically and internationally  

  • Must be legally able to work in Europe 

 

Preferred Qualifications (Desired Skills/Experience): 

  • 1+ years of experience performing system safety analysis. Working knowledge of Hazard Analyses, FMEA's, Airplane Level Threats (Particular Risk Analyses) and Fault Trees and/or System Safety Assessments (SSAs)

  • 1+ years of experience with commercial airplane certification, safety requirements and procedures 

  • Experience with FAR Part 25.1309, and industry practices like ARP4761, ARP4754, DO-326/DO-356

  • 1+ years of experience in Commercial Airplane-Systems design or analysis (e.g. Flight Controls, Hydraulics, Avionics, Fuels, etc.) or Systems Integration 

  • Model Based Safety Analysis (MBSA), Model Based Systems Engineering (MBSE) and Model Based Engineering application and toolsets (such as MATLAB Simulink, SCADE, Cameo, Rhapsody, CAFTA, PTC Windchill, 3DX, etc.) 

  • Excellent collaboration skills and experience with Agile methodologies 

  • Pilots license is a plus
